A Beginner's Guide to Bitcoin Mining Hardware

Diving into the world of copyright mining can feel like navigating a labyrinth of technical jargon. One crucial element you'll encounter is mining equipment, the specialized devices responsible for tackling complex mathematical problems that underpin the blockchain. To successfully mine Bitcoin, you'll need to understand the various types of mining devices available and their respective strengths and weaknesses.

A common choice for aspiring miners is an ASIC miner, specifically designed for mining Bitcoin. These powerful devices boast incredible hash rates, allowing them to solve cryptographic puzzles faster than traditional CPUs. However, ASICs are often pricey and specialized for a single copyright, meaning they're not as flexible as other options.

For those seeking more options, GPUs (Graphics Processing Units) offer a viable alternative. Originally designed for gaming, GPUs possess parallel processing capabilities that make them well-suited for mining various cryptocurrencies. While they may not be as efficient as ASICs, GPUs are often cheaper and can be used for other tasks when not engaged in mining.

Upgrade Your copyright Mining Rig: Choosing the Right Bitcoin Miner

Mining Bitcoin can be a lucrative endeavor, but it requires a powerful and efficient system. When choosing a miner, consider factors like processing power, power consumption, and acoustic impact. A high hash rate means the miner can solve mining problems faster, resulting in greater revenue. Energy efficiency is crucial to minimize operating costs, while a low noise level ensures a more comfortable mining environment.
